Aptos Rallies 7.4% Following Elon Musk Tweet on Advanced Persistent Threats

Elon Musk, the CEO of Twitter and Tesla, sparked a 7.4% surge in Aptos’ shares on Friday with a tweet that read “AI APT OTT!” However, the excitement was short-lived as investors realized that “APT” referred to Advanced Persistent Threats, not the Aptos token. Consequently, the token’s gains were wiped out when Musk deleted the tweet an hour later.

Elon Musk’s Influence on Crypto Markets

This is not the first time that Elon Musk or the companies he is associated with have caused ripples in the cryptocurrency markets. Recently, Twitter changed its logo to a Shiba Inu dog, the symbol of dogecoin, which caused the meme coin to soar by up to 35%. However, the logo was later switched back to the blue bird.

Aptos’ Recovery After Retracement

Despite the retracement, Aptos, the native token of the Aptos blockchain, remains up by 8.2% in the past 24 hours, mirroring gains in much of the altcoin market after Ethereum’s successful Shanghai upgrade.
